在IT行业中,生成和使用高质量的帮助文档是至关重要的,尤其是对于开发者来说。`Javadoc`是一种由Java语言提供的工具,用于生成关于Java源代码的API文档。它通过解析注释来提取信息,形成易于理解的文档,使得其他开发者能够更好地理解和使用你的代码库。而`CHM`(Compiled Help Manual)则是微软推出的一种帮助文档格式,常用于Windows应用程序的在线帮助系统。`CHM`文件将多个HTML页面、图像和其他资源压缩到一个单一的、可搜索的文件中,方便用户查阅。 将`Javadoc`转换为`CHM`格式有多种方法,以下是四种常见的转换策略: 1. **使用HHHelp Compiler**: HHHelp Compiler(hhc.exe)是微软Visual Studio的一部分,可以将HTML文件编译成`CHM`文件。你需要将`Javadoc`生成的HTML文件整理好,然后使用HHHelp Compiler进行编译。具体步骤包括:运行命令行,找到hhc.exe,指向包含HTML文件的目录,然后执行编译。 2. **使用Ehelp Studio**: Ehelp Studio是一款专业的CHM制作软件,它支持导入HTML文件并将其转换为`CHM`。你可以先用`Javadoc`生成HTML,再导入Ehelp Studio,通过其可视化界面进行布局调整和定制,最后导出为`CHM`格式。 3. **利用Java程序进行转换**: 有一些开源项目如`JavaCHM`或`JavadocToCHM`提供了Java API,可以直接将`Javadoc`生成的文件转换为`CHM`。这些工具通常需要编写一些简单的Java代码,调用这些API,设置好输入输出路径,即可完成转换。 4. **使用自动化脚本**: 对于需要频繁进行转换的情况,可以编写自动化脚本,如Bash、Python或批处理脚本。这些脚本可以依次调用`Javadoc`生成HTML,然后调用HHHelp Compiler或其他工具将HTML编译成`CHM`。这种方式可以集成到构建流程中,确保每次代码更新后自动更新帮助文档。 每种方法都有其优缺点。HHHelp Compiler和Ehelp Studio操作直观,但可能需要手动整理HTML;Java程序和脚本自动化程度高,但可能需要一定的编程基础。选择哪种方法取决于你的需求、技术水平和团队协作情况。 在实际应用中,转换`Javadoc`为`CHM`可以帮助Java开发团队提供更便捷的本地化帮助文档,特别是对于Windows平台的用户。`CHM`文件体积小、查找快速,使得用户能迅速定位到所需的信息,提高了工作效率。同时,`CHM`的离线特性也适用于没有网络环境的场景。 了解并掌握将`Javadoc`转换为`CHM`的方法,对于提升开发团队的文档质量和用户体验具有重要意义。无论你是独立开发者还是大型团队的一员,都应该重视文档的制作和分享,这不仅是技术交流的桥梁,也是提升项目质量的关键。
- 1
- 2
- 3
- 4
- 5
- communal2016-12-27不好用,没达到我要的效果
- 粉丝: 0
- 资源: 4
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- ORACLE数据库管理系统体系结构中文WORD版最新版本
- Sybase数据库安装以及新建数据库中文WORD版最新版本
- tomcat6.0配置oracle数据库连接池中文WORD版最新版本
- hibernate连接oracle数据库中文WORD版最新版本
- MyEclipse连接MySQL的方法中文WORD版最新版本
- MyEclipse中配置Hibernate连接Oracle中文WORD版最新版本
- MyEclipseTomcatMySQL的环境搭建中文WORD版3.37MB最新版本
- hggm - 国密算法 SM2 SM3 SM4 SM9 ZUC Python实现完整代码-算法实现资源
- SQLITE操作入门中文WORD版最新版本
- Sqlite操作实例中文WORD版最新版本